Lexington-Catering is looking for a Casual Catering Assistant to join our team in Tamworth, UK. In this role, you will ensure the kitchen and service area are clean and well-stocked, provide warm and friendly service, and adhere to health and safety regulations.

How to prepare for a job interview at Lexington-Catering
✨Know the Company
Before your interview, take some time to research Lexington-Catering. Understand their values, mission, and what makes them a people-first company. This will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Showcase Your Customer Service Skills
As a Casual Catering Assistant, providing warm and friendly service is key. Think of examples from your past experiences where you went above and beyond for a customer. Be ready to share these stories during the interview to demonstrate your commitment to excellent service.
✨Emphasise Health and Safety Awareness
Since adhering to health and safety regulations is crucial in this role, brush up on relevant practices before your interview. Be prepared to discuss how you ensure cleanliness and safety in a kitchen or service area, as this will show that you take these responsibilities seriously.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team culture, training opportunities, or what a typical day looks like. This not only shows your enthusiasm but also helps you determine if the role is the right fit for you.
